Reaching Out for Help
If you or someone you know may be a survivor of human trafficking, immediate support is available. Please don’t delay to contact the National Human Trafficking Hotline for private support, guidance, and potential intervention. You can reach them anytime, day or night, by calling 1-888-373-7888. This critical hotline offers various services, like crisis intervention, referrals to local organizations, and support for all experiencing trafficking and those who to help. Addressing Human Trafficking with the Polaris Project

Committed to affected people’s liberation and lasting change, Polaris implements a comprehensive approach that incorporates mapping trafficking patterns, building anti-trafficking alliances, and championing policies that defend vulnerable populations. Through its National Human Trafficking Hotline and groundbreaking research, the organization fulfills a vital role in bringing this appalling crime and providing assistance to those touched by it.
